New York’s hottest club is: Couch Taters episode 7. They have EVERYTHING. UK & US diplomatic relations (Catastrophe), Joe Goldberg eating take-out in his murderous book-dungeon (You), John Dixon’s benevolent ghost that just follows you around giving you inspirational one liners (A Million Little Things), Billy McFarland’s dignity (BOTH Fyre Festival documentaries), and the child actor special. What’s the child actor special? It’s this thing where Capri makes some questionably judgmental comments about child actors but really recovers. She doesn’t hate kids. We promise.
